Setting of MessageListener and receiving of notifications about incoming
messages:
public class JSR120Sample1 extends MIDlet implements
CommandListener {
JSR120Sample1Listener listener = new
JSR120Sample1Listener();
// open connection
messageConnection =
(MessageConnection)Connector.open("sms://:9532");
// create message to send
listener.run();
// set payload for the message to send
// set address for the message to send
messageToSend.setAddress("sms://+18473297274:9532");
// send message (via invocation of ‘send’ method)
// set address for the message to receive
receivedMessage.setAddress("sms://:9532");
// receive message (via invocation of ‘receive’ method)
